SCOTUS to Hear Case That Might Limit Consumer Lawsuits
Greg Stohr recently reported in Bloomberg News that the U.S. Supreme Court “will consider a business-backed bid to put new limits on Congress’s power to authorize consumer lawsuits in federal court.” The justices “said they will hear an appeal from the data broker Spokeo Inc. in a dispute with implications for a slew of federal statutes.” Spokeo, “which u...

Is Your Website Optimized for Mobile?
Google recently announced it has changed the way its search engine works, particularly for those searching via a mobile device. The algorithm changes now reward sites that are optimized for mobile.
